Abstract

Artificial intelligence (AI) has impacted medical education, and chatbots have emerged as promising tools for teaching and learning. This narrative review analyzes their impact, exploring benefits, challenges, and future perspectives. The research was conducted using Google Scholar and PubMed databases, with the keywords "Chatbots in medical education," "AI tutors for medical learning," and "AI and education." Studies published between 2021 and 2025 on AI applications in medical education were included, excluding those without peer review or without a direct focus on the topic. Chatbots provide personalized learning, support for exam preparation, and constant availability, acting as interactive tutors and sources of updated information. However, challenges remain, such as response accuracy, ethical concerns, educator acceptance, and integration with traditional teaching methods. To ensure effective implementation, future research should assess their long-term impact, regulation, and improvements in reliability. Although promising, chatbots should be used as a complement rather than a substitute for human interaction in medical education.
